This tooth necklace was designed to showcase my enthusiasm for wolves. I aimed to create a piece that could be easily scaled up for cosplay costumes. As a beginner in 3D printing, I wanted to experiment with printing chain links together. This design was printed upright with the links facing downwards to minimize post-printing cleanup of supports. Horizontal printing worked, but it left a lot of sanding and cleanup on the smooth surfaces of the tooth. It was printed at 25%, 20%, and 15% infill levels, and scaled from 40mm all the way up to 90mm. In the upright position with links facing down, they are the weakest part of the model. During cleanup, the links broke multiple times when trying to remove support material. I hope that some of you will remix this design and improve the link structure.
